Cadspro Training Centre
Programming · Vijayanagar

Data Science course in Vijayanagar — Python, pandas, ML & viz.

Cadspro's Data Science track at Vijayanagar walks you from pd.read_csv to a deployed scikit-learn model with a clean dashboard. Project-led, small batches, on real DELL workstations — the foundations Bangalore data teams hire on.

  • Python + pandas + ML
  • scikit-learn project
  • Deployed dashboard
  • Vijayanagar centre
# Data Science · Vijayanagar
Numbers in. Decisions out.
model accuracy
87.4%
+2.1 vs baseline
feature importance
training loss
At a glance

Course snapshot

A short read for the counsellor conversation. Specifics like fees and current batch dates change — call +91 97422 27444 for the latest.
Duration
Confirmed at enrolment · weekday & weekend batches
Mode
Classroom — your notebooks on our hardware
Tools
Python · Jupyter · pandas · numpy · scikit-learn · matplotlib · seaborn · Streamlit
Output
GitHub repo with cleaned dataset, trained model and a deployed Streamlit dashboard
Placement
Resume reviews · mock interviews · referrals (analyst / junior DS)
Certificate
Cadspro completion (ISO Certified institute)
Curriculum

What you'll learn

A practical curriculum — every module ends with code in a notebook you keep on GitHub.
  • 01

    Python for data

    A focused Python refresh aimed at data work — slicing, comprehensions, file IO, virtual environments, Jupyter and VS Code. Enough Python to get out of pandas' way.

  • 02

    numpy & vectorised thinking

    Arrays, broadcasting, vectorised operations and why a for-loop on a million rows is the wrong answer. The mental shift every data person makes.

  • 03

    pandas — the daily tool

    DataFrames, indexing, joins, group-bys, time series, missing data and clean reshaping. Pandas is the language data teams actually speak.

  • 04

    EDA & data cleaning

    Reading messy real-world CSVs, profiling, fixing types, handling outliers and writing reusable cleaning steps. The unglamorous 60% of every real project.

  • 05

    Visualisation

    matplotlib basics, seaborn for statistical plots and the principles of a chart that actually communicates. When to use what, and why most dashboards are bad.

  • 06

    ML basics — scikit-learn

    Train/test split, regression and classification, decision trees, random forests, evaluation metrics (accuracy, precision/recall, ROC) and cross-validation. Real models, real metrics.

  • 07

    Feature engineering & pipelines

    Encoding, scaling, train-time leakage, scikit-learn pipelines and a working understanding of why your model is overfitting.

  • 08

    Simple deployment with Streamlit

    Wrap your model in a Streamlit app with inputs and a chart, deploy it on the free tier. The 'I built and shipped a model' line on your resume.

  • 09

    Capstone + interview prep

    Pick a real dataset (e.g. Bangalore housing, retail churn), do EDA → model → deploy. Plus interview prep — top data interview questions, SQL fundamentals, mock rounds.

Career outcomes

The roles students step into.

  • 01
    Data analyst
    Python + pandas + SQL + a bit of viz is exactly the analyst job description. Pair this with Advanced Excel for the strongest analyst combo.
  • 02
    Junior data scientist
    Junior DS roles screen for: Python, pandas, scikit-learn, the metrics they evaluate models on. That's exactly what the capstone proves.
  • 03
    BI / reporting analyst
    Many companies hire 'reporting + light modelling' roles — your dashboard project shows you can do both.
  • 04
    ML internship → first role
    Bangalore data internships convert at a high rate when the candidate has a deployed model. The capstone is built specifically for this.
  • 05
    Adjacent roles in product / ops
    Product analyst, growth analyst and ops analyst all use the same toolkit. Data Science grads often find their first role in one of these.
Why Cadspro

Vijayanagar's training-school advantage.

  • 01

    Project, not just lectures

    Every grad walks out with a deployed model and a public dashboard. That link is what changes interview outcomes — not certificate names.

  • 02

    Honest scope

    We don't pretend a few weeks makes you an ML researcher. The track gets you to the analyst / junior-DS rung — which is where Bangalore is hiring.

  • 03

    Faculty across the desk

    When your model is overfitting or your pandas join is duplicating rows, the faculty walks you through it. Small batches, real time per student.

  • 04

    Pairs with Python or Full Stack

    If you came in via the Python course, the counsellor only charges and schedules the new modules — no duplicate content. Same with Full Stack to Streamlit.

Visit the centre

In Vijayanagar — walk-in welcome.

Address
No 79, 1st Floor, 7th Main Road
Vijayanagar, Bengaluru 560040
Diagonal opposite NGT Nati Style Hotel
Hours
Mon – Sat · 9:00 AM – 8:00 PM
Walking distance
  • RPC Layout · 4 min
  • Hampi Nagar · 6 min
  • Attiguppe · 7 min
  • Vijayanagar Metro · 9 min
FAQ

Common questions.

  • The first three modules are a Python + numpy + pandas foundation, so beginners are explicitly accommodated. If you've already done our Python course, you can fast-forward.

Book a free Data Science demo class at Vijayanagar.

Sit through a pandas session, see the lab, talk to the faculty — then decide.